Skip to content

Commit a31e094

Browse files
committed
ci: upgrade actions to latest major versions (setup-go v6, upload/download-artifact v7/v8, cache v5)
1 parent ae2fabe commit a31e094

1 file changed

Lines changed: 39 additions & 39 deletions

File tree

.github/workflows/build.yaml

Lines changed: 39 additions & 39 deletions
Original file line numberDiff line numberDiff line change
@@ -91,7 +91,7 @@ jobs:
9191
tar -czf "stack_wallet-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z" \
9292
-C build/linux/x64/release bundle
9393
94-
- uses: actions/upload-artifact@v4
94+
- uses: actions/upload-artifact@v7
9595
with:
9696
name: stack_wallet-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
9797
path: stack_wallet-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
@@ -206,7 +206,7 @@ jobs:
206206
cp build/app/outputs/bundle/release/app-release.aab \
207207
android-artifacts/stack_wallet-android-${VERSION}.aab
208208
209-
- uses: actions/upload-artifact@v4
209+
- uses: actions/upload-artifact@v7
210210
with:
211211
name: stack_wallet-android-${{ steps.ver.outputs.version }}
212212
path: android-artifacts/
@@ -244,7 +244,7 @@ jobs:
244244
flutter-version: '3.38.1'
245245
channel: 'stable'
246246

247-
- uses: actions/setup-go@v5
247+
- uses: actions/setup-go@v6
248248
with:
249249
go-version: '1.24.13'
250250

@@ -328,7 +328,7 @@ jobs:
328328
Compress-Archive -Path "build/windows/x64/runner/Release/*" `
329329
-DestinationPath "stack_wallet-windows-x86_64-${{ steps.ver.outputs.version }}.zip"
330330
331-
- uses: actions/upload-artifact@v4
331+
- uses: actions/upload-artifact@v7
332332
with:
333333
name: stack_wallet-windows-x86_64-${{ steps.ver.outputs.version }}.zip
334334
path: stack_wallet-windows-x86_64-${{ steps.ver.outputs.version }}.zip
@@ -363,7 +363,7 @@ jobs:
363363
flutter-version: '3.38.1'
364364
channel: 'stable'
365365

366-
- uses: actions/setup-go@v5
366+
- uses: actions/setup-go@v6
367367
with:
368368
go-version: '1.24.13'
369369

@@ -405,7 +405,7 @@ jobs:
405405
zip -r "$GITHUB_WORKSPACE/stack_wallet-macos-aarch64-${{ steps.ver.outputs.version }}.zip" \
406406
"Stack Wallet.app"
407407
408-
- uses: actions/upload-artifact@v4
408+
- uses: actions/upload-artifact@v7
409409
with:
410410
name: stack_wallet-macos-aarch64-${{ steps.ver.outputs.version }}.zip
411411
path: stack_wallet-macos-aarch64-${{ steps.ver.outputs.version }}.zip
@@ -445,7 +445,7 @@ jobs:
445445
flutter-version: '3.38.1'
446446
channel: 'stable'
447447

448-
- uses: actions/setup-go@v5
448+
- uses: actions/setup-go@v6
449449
with:
450450
go-version: '1.24.13'
451451

@@ -487,7 +487,7 @@ jobs:
487487
cp -r build/ios/iphoneos/Runner.app Payload/
488488
zip -r "stack_wallet-ios-aarch64-${{ steps.ver.outputs.version }}.ipa" Payload/
489489
490-
- uses: actions/upload-artifact@v4
490+
- uses: actions/upload-artifact@v7
491491
with:
492492
name: stack_wallet-ios-aarch64-${{ steps.ver.outputs.version }}.ipa
493493
path: stack_wallet-ios-aarch64-${{ steps.ver.outputs.version }}.ipa
@@ -551,7 +551,7 @@ jobs:
551551
tar -czf "campfire-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z" \
552552
-C build/linux/x64/release bundle
553553
554-
- uses: actions/upload-artifact@v4
554+
- uses: actions/upload-artifact@v7
555555
with:
556556
name: campfire-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
557557
path: campfire-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
@@ -615,7 +615,7 @@ jobs:
615615
tar -czf "stack_duo-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z" \
616616
-C build/linux/x64/release bundle
617617
618-
- uses: actions/upload-artifact@v4
618+
- uses: actions/upload-artifact@v7
619619
with:
620620
name: stack_duo-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
621621
path: stack_duo-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
@@ -640,7 +640,7 @@ jobs:
640640
echo "version=${VERSION}" >> $GITHUB_OUTPUT
641641
642642
- name: Download Linux bundle
643-
uses: actions/download-artifact@v4
643+
uses: actions/download-artifact@v8
644644
with:
645645
name: stack_wallet-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
646646

@@ -658,7 +658,7 @@ jobs:
658658
run: flatpak remote-add --user --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
659659

660660
- name: Cache Flatpak SDK
661-
uses: actions/cache@v4
661+
uses: actions/cache@v5
662662
with:
663663
path: ~/.local/share/flatpak
664664
key: flatpak-freedesktop-24.08-v1
@@ -682,7 +682,7 @@ jobs:
682682
"stack_wallet-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ak" \
683683
com.cypherstack.stackwallet
684684
685-
- uses: actions/upload-artifact@v4
685+
- uses: actions/upload-artifact@v7
686686
with:
687687
name: stack_wallet-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ak
688688
path: stack_wallet-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ak
@@ -707,7 +707,7 @@ jobs:
707707
echo "version=${VERSION}" >> $GITHUB_OUTPUT
708708
709709
- name: Download Linux bundle
710-
uses: actions/download-artifact@v4
710+
uses: actions/download-artifact@v8
711711
with:
712712
name: stack_wallet-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
713713

@@ -732,7 +732,7 @@ jobs:
732732
ARCH=x86_64 ./appimagetool --appimage-extract-and-run AppDir \
733733
"stack_wallet-appimage-x86_64-${VERSION}.AppImage"
734734
735-
- uses: actions/upload-artifact@v4
735+
- uses: actions/upload-artifact@v7
736736
with:
737737
name: stack_wallet-appimage-x86_64-${{ steps.ver.outputs.version }}.AppImage
738738
path: stack_wallet-appimage-x86_64-${{ steps.ver.outputs.version }}.AppImage
@@ -834,7 +834,7 @@ jobs:
834834
cp build/app/outputs/bundle/release/app-release.aab \
835835
android-artifacts/campfire-android-${VERSION}.aab
836836
837-
- uses: actions/upload-artifact@v4
837+
- uses: actions/upload-artifact@v7
838838
with:
839839
name: campfire-android-${{ steps.ver.outputs.version }}
840840
path: android-artifacts/
@@ -872,7 +872,7 @@ jobs:
872872
flutter-version: '3.38.1'
873873
channel: 'stable'
874874

875-
- uses: actions/setup-go@v5
875+
- uses: actions/setup-go@v6
876876
with:
877877
go-version: '1.24.13'
878878

@@ -926,7 +926,7 @@ jobs:
926926
Compress-Archive -Path "build/windows/x64/runner/Release/*" `
927927
-DestinationPath "campfire-windows-x86_64-${{ steps.ver.outputs.version }}.zip"
928928
929-
- uses: actions/upload-artifact@v4
929+
- uses: actions/upload-artifact@v7
930930
with:
931931
name: campfire-windows-x86_64-${{ steps.ver.outputs.version }}.zip
932932
path: campfire-windows-x86_64-${{ steps.ver.outputs.version }}.zip
@@ -961,7 +961,7 @@ jobs:
961961
flutter-version: '3.38.1'
962962
channel: 'stable'
963963

964-
- uses: actions/setup-go@v5
964+
- uses: actions/setup-go@v6
965965
with:
966966
go-version: '1.24.13'
967967

@@ -996,7 +996,7 @@ jobs:
996996
zip -r "$GITHUB_WORKSPACE/campfire-macos-aarch64-${{ steps.ver.outputs.version }}.zip" \
997997
"Campfire.app"
998998
999-
- uses: actions/upload-artifact@v4
999+
- uses: actions/upload-artifact@v7
10001000
with:
10011001
name: campfire-macos-aarch64-${{ steps.ver.outputs.version }}.zip
10021002
path: campfire-macos-aarch64-${{ steps.ver.outputs.version }}.zip
@@ -1036,7 +1036,7 @@ jobs:
10361036
flutter-version: '3.38.1'
10371037
channel: 'stable'
10381038

1039-
- uses: actions/setup-go@v5
1039+
- uses: actions/setup-go@v6
10401040
with:
10411041
go-version: '1.24.13'
10421042

@@ -1073,7 +1073,7 @@ jobs:
10731073
cp -r build/ios/iphoneos/Runner.app Payload/
10741074
zip -r "campfire-ios-aarch64-${{ steps.ver.outputs.version }}.ipa" Payload/
10751075
1076-
- uses: actions/upload-artifact@v4
1076+
- uses: actions/upload-artifact@v7
10771077
with:
10781078
name: campfire-ios-aarch64-${{ steps.ver.outputs.version }}.ipa
10791079
path: campfire-ios-aarch64-${{ steps.ver.outputs.version }}.ipa
@@ -1098,7 +1098,7 @@ jobs:
10981098
echo "version=${VERSION}" >> $GITHUB_OUTPUT
10991099
11001100
- name: Download Linux bundle
1101-
uses: actions/download-artifact@v4
1101+
uses: actions/download-artifact@v8
11021102
with:
11031103
name: campfire-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
11041104

@@ -1118,7 +1118,7 @@ jobs:
11181118
run: flatpak remote-add --user --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
11191119

11201120
- name: Cache Flatpak SDK
1121-
uses: actions/cache@v4
1121+
uses: actions/cache@v5
11221122
with:
11231123
path: ~/.local/share/flatpak
11241124
key: flatpak-freedesktop-24.08-v1
@@ -1142,7 +1142,7 @@ jobs:
11421142
"campfire-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ak" \
11431143
com.cypherstack.campfire
11441144
1145-
- uses: actions/upload-artifact@v4
1145+
- uses: actions/upload-artifact@v7
11461146
with:
11471147
name: campfire-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ak
11481148
path: campfire-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ak
@@ -1167,7 +1167,7 @@ jobs:
11671167
echo "version=${VERSION}" >> $GITHUB_OUTPUT
11681168
11691169
- name: Download Linux bundle
1170-
uses: actions/download-artifact@v4
1170+
uses: actions/download-artifact@v8
11711171
with:
11721172
name: campfire-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
11731173

@@ -1192,7 +1192,7 @@ jobs:
11921192
ARCH=x86_64 ./appimagetool --appimage-extract-and-run AppDir \
11931193
"campfire-appimage-x86_64-${VERSION}.AppImage"
11941194
1195-
- uses: actions/upload-artifact@v4
1195+
- uses: actions/upload-artifact@v7
11961196
with:
11971197
name: campfire-appimage-x86_64-${{ steps.ver.outputs.version }}.AppImage
11981198
path: campfire-appimage-x86_64-${{ steps.ver.outputs.version }}.AppImage
@@ -1294,7 +1294,7 @@ jobs:
12941294
cp build/app/outputs/bundle/release/app-release.aab \
12951295
android-artifacts/stack_duo-android-${VERSION}.aab
12961296
1297-
- uses: actions/upload-artifact@v4
1297+
- uses: actions/upload-artifact@v7
12981298
with:
12991299
name: stack_duo-android-${{ steps.ver.outputs.version }}
13001300
path: android-artifacts/
@@ -1332,7 +1332,7 @@ jobs:
13321332
flutter-version: '3.38.1'
13331333
channel: 'stable'
13341334

1335-
- uses: actions/setup-go@v5
1335+
- uses: actions/setup-go@v6
13361336
with:
13371337
go-version: '1.24.13'
13381338

@@ -1386,7 +1386,7 @@ jobs:
13861386
Compress-Archive -Path "build/windows/x64/runner/Release/*" `
13871387
-DestinationPath "stack_duo-windows-x86_64-${{ steps.ver.outputs.version }}.zip"
13881388
1389-
- uses: actions/upload-artifact@v4
1389+
- uses: actions/upload-artifact@v7
13901390
with:
13911391
name: stack_duo-windows-x86_64-${{ steps.ver.outputs.version }}.zip
13921392
path: stack_duo-windows-x86_64-${{ steps.ver.outputs.version }}.zip
@@ -1421,7 +1421,7 @@ jobs:
14211421
flutter-version: '3.38.1'
14221422
channel: 'stable'
14231423

1424-
- uses: actions/setup-go@v5
1424+
- uses: actions/setup-go@v6
14251425
with:
14261426
go-version: '1.24.13'
14271427

@@ -1457,7 +1457,7 @@ jobs:
14571457
zip -r "$GITHUB_WORKSPACE/stack_duo-macos-aarch64-${{ steps.ver.outputs.version }}.zip" \
14581458
"Stack Duo.app"
14591459
1460-
- uses: actions/upload-artifact@v4
1460+
- uses: actions/upload-artifact@v7
14611461
with:
14621462
name: stack_duo-macos-aarch64-${{ steps.ver.outputs.version }}.zip
14631463
path: stack_duo-macos-aarch64-${{ steps.ver.outputs.version }}.zip
@@ -1497,7 +1497,7 @@ jobs:
14971497
flutter-version: '3.38.1'
14981498
channel: 'stable'
14991499

1500-
- uses: actions/setup-go@v5
1500+
- uses: actions/setup-go@v6
15011501
with:
15021502
go-version: '1.24.13'
15031503

@@ -1534,7 +1534,7 @@ jobs:
15341534
cp -r build/ios/iphoneos/Runner.app Payload/
15351535
zip -r "stack_duo-ios-aarch64-${{ steps.ver.outputs.version }}.ipa" Payload/
15361536
1537-
- uses: actions/upload-artifact@v4
1537+
- uses: actions/upload-artifact@v7
15381538
with:
15391539
name: stack_duo-ios-aarch64-${{ steps.ver.outputs.version }}.ipa
15401540
path: stack_duo-ios-aarch64-${{ steps.ver.outputs.version }}.ipa
@@ -1559,7 +1559,7 @@ jobs:
15591559
echo "version=${VERSION}" >> $GITHUB_OUTPUT
15601560
15611561
- name: Download Linux bundle
1562-
uses: actions/download-artifact@v4
1562+
uses: actions/download-artifact@v8
15631563
with:
15641564
name: stack_duo-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
15651565

@@ -1577,7 +1577,7 @@ jobs:
15771577
run: flatpak remote-add --user --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
15781578

15791579
- name: Cache Flatpak SDK
1580-
uses: actions/cache@v4
1580+
uses: actions/cache@v5
15811581
with:
15821582
path: ~/.local/share/flatpak
15831583
key: flatpak-freedesktop-24.08-v1
@@ -1601,7 +1601,7 @@ jobs:
16011601
"stack_duo-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ak" \
16021602
com.cypherstack.stackduo
16031603
1604-
- uses: actions/upload-artifact@v4
1604+
- uses: actions/upload-artifact@v7
16051605
with:
16061606
name: stack_duo-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ak
16071607
path: stack_duo-flatpak-x86_64-${{ steps.ver.outputs.version }}.flatpak
@@ -1626,7 +1626,7 @@ jobs:
16261626
echo "version=${VERSION}" >> $GITHUB_OUTPUT
16271627
16281628
- name: Download Linux bundle
1629-
uses: actions/download-artifact@v4
1629+
uses: actions/download-artifact@v8
16301630
with:
16311631
name: stack_duo-linux-x86_64-${{ steps.ver.outputs.version }}.tar.gz
16321632

@@ -1651,7 +1651,7 @@ jobs:
16511651
ARCH=x86_64 ./appimagetool --appimage-extract-and-run AppDir \
16521652
"stack_duo-appimage-x86_64-${VERSION}.AppImage"
16531653
1654-
- uses: actions/upload-artifact@v4
1654+
- uses: actions/upload-artifact@v7
16551655
with:
16561656
name: stack_duo-appimage-x86_64-${{ steps.ver.outputs.version }}.AppImage
16571657
path: stack_duo-appimage-x86_64-${{ steps.ver.outputs.version }}.AppImage

0 commit comments

Comments
 (0)